Mark Selby

Mark Anthony Selby (born 19 June 1983, Leicester, England) is an English professional snooker and pool player. Selby has won the World Championship, the Masters, the Welsh Open, and the Shanghai Masters.[1]

Career finals

Ranking event finals: 7 (2 title, 5 runner-ups)

Legend
World Championship (0–1)
UK Championship (0–0)
Other (2–4)
Outcome No. Year Championship Opponent in the final Score
Runner-up 1. 2003 Scottish Open David Gray 7–9
Runner-up 2. 2007 World Snooker Championship John Higgins 13–18
Winner 1. 2008 Welsh Open Ronnie O'Sullivan 9–8
Runner-up 3. 2011 German Masters Mark Williams 7–9
Runner-up 4. 2011 China Open Judd Trump 8–10
Winner 2. 2011 Shanghai Masters Mark Williams 10–9
Runner-up 5. 2012 Welsh Open Ding Junhui 6–9

Non-ranking event finals: 9 (3 titles, 6 runner-ups)

Legend
Masters (2–1)
Premier League (0–1)
Other (1–4)
Outcome No. Year Championship Opponent in the final Score
Runner-up 1. 2006 Masters Qualifying Event Stuart Bingham 2–6
Winner 1. 2008 Masters Stephen Lee 10–3
Runner-up 2. 2008 Championship League Joe Perry 1–3
Runner-up 3. 2008 Jiangsu Classic Ding Junhui 5–6
Runner-up 4. 2008 Premier League Snooker Ronnie O'Sullivan 2–7
Runner-up 5. 2009 Masters Ronnie O'Sullivan 8–10
Runner-up 6. 2009 Championship League (2) Judd Trump 2–3
Winner 2. 2010 Masters (2) Ronnie O'Sullivan 10–9
Winner 3. 2011 Wuxi Classic Ali Carter 9–7
